Lines Matching refs:status
53 int ath6kl_hif_rw_comp_handler(void *context, int status) in ath6kl_hif_rw_comp_handler() argument
58 packet, status); in ath6kl_hif_rw_comp_handler()
60 packet->status = status; in ath6kl_hif_rw_comp_handler()
148 int status = 0, i; in ath6kl_hif_poll_mboxmsg_rx() local
153 status = hif_read_write_sync(dev->ar, HOST_INT_STATUS_ADDRESS, in ath6kl_hif_poll_mboxmsg_rx()
158 if (status) { in ath6kl_hif_poll_mboxmsg_rx()
160 return status; in ath6kl_hif_poll_mboxmsg_rx()
185 status = -ETIME; in ath6kl_hif_poll_mboxmsg_rx()
196 return status; in ath6kl_hif_poll_mboxmsg_rx()
206 int status = 0; in ath6kl_hif_rx_control() local
225 status = hif_read_write_sync(dev->ar, INT_STATUS_ENABLE_ADDRESS, in ath6kl_hif_rx_control()
230 return status; in ath6kl_hif_rx_control()
236 int status = 0; in ath6kl_hif_submit_scat_req() local
257 status = ath6kl_hif_cp_scat_dma_buf(scat_req, false); in ath6kl_hif_submit_scat_req()
258 if (status) { in ath6kl_hif_submit_scat_req()
259 scat_req->status = status; in ath6kl_hif_submit_scat_req()
265 status = ath6kl_hif_scat_req_rw(dev->ar, scat_req); in ath6kl_hif_submit_scat_req()
269 scat_req->status = status; in ath6kl_hif_submit_scat_req()
270 if (!status && scat_req->virt_scat) in ath6kl_hif_submit_scat_req()
271 scat_req->status = in ath6kl_hif_submit_scat_req()
275 return status; in ath6kl_hif_submit_scat_req()
304 int status; in ath6kl_hif_proc_err_intr() local
338 status = hif_read_write_sync(dev->ar, ERROR_INT_STATUS_ADDRESS, in ath6kl_hif_proc_err_intr()
341 WARN_ON(status); in ath6kl_hif_proc_err_intr()
343 return status; in ath6kl_hif_proc_err_intr()
348 int status; in ath6kl_hif_proc_cpu_intr() local
382 status = hif_read_write_sync(dev->ar, CPU_INT_STATUS_ADDRESS, in ath6kl_hif_proc_cpu_intr()
385 WARN_ON(status); in ath6kl_hif_proc_cpu_intr()
387 return status; in ath6kl_hif_proc_cpu_intr()
394 int status = 0; in proc_pending_irqs() local
429 status = hif_read_write_sync(dev->ar, HOST_INT_STATUS_ADDRESS, in proc_pending_irqs()
433 if (status) in proc_pending_irqs()
480 status = ath6kl_htc_rxmsg_pending_handler(dev->htc_cnxt, in proc_pending_irqs()
482 if (status) in proc_pending_irqs()
500 status = ath6kl_hif_proc_cpu_intr(dev); in proc_pending_irqs()
501 if (status) in proc_pending_irqs()
507 status = ath6kl_hif_proc_err_intr(dev); in proc_pending_irqs()
508 if (status) in proc_pending_irqs()
514 status = ath6kl_hif_proc_counter_intr(dev); in proc_pending_irqs()
537 "proc_pending_irqs: (done:%d, status=%d\n", *done, status); in proc_pending_irqs()
539 return status; in proc_pending_irqs()
547 int status = 0; in ath6kl_hif_intr_bh_handler() local
562 status = proc_pending_irqs(dev, &done); in ath6kl_hif_intr_bh_handler()
563 if (status) in ath6kl_hif_intr_bh_handler()
567 return status; in ath6kl_hif_intr_bh_handler()
574 int status; in ath6kl_hif_enable_intrs() local
608 status = hif_read_write_sync(dev->ar, INT_STATUS_ENABLE_ADDRESS, in ath6kl_hif_enable_intrs()
612 if (status) in ath6kl_hif_enable_intrs()
614 status); in ath6kl_hif_enable_intrs()
616 return status; in ath6kl_hif_enable_intrs()
640 int status = 0; in ath6kl_hif_unmask_intrs() local
654 status = ath6kl_hif_enable_intrs(dev); in ath6kl_hif_unmask_intrs()
656 return status; in ath6kl_hif_unmask_intrs()
674 int status = 0; in ath6kl_hif_setup() local
688 status = -EINVAL; in ath6kl_hif_setup()
698 status = ath6kl_hif_disable_intrs(dev); in ath6kl_hif_setup()
701 return status; in ath6kl_hif_setup()